WebMar 25, 2024 · Earth is considered a closed system because though heat enters, its mass remains essentially constant. The matter of Earth remains on Earth and in its atmosphere because gravity prevents it from migrating into space. Earth is also considered to be more of an approximation of a closed system because some matter does enter from space. WebAn open system can exchange both matter and energy with its surroundings. A pot of boiling water is an open system because a burner supplies energy in the form of heat, and matter in the form of water vapor is lost as the water boils. WebSep 9, 2024 · A closed system can exchange energy with its surroundings through heat and work transfer. In other words, work and heat are the forms that energy can be transferred across the system boundary.
